Shopify vs WordPress (WooCommerce) — feature by feature

FeatureShopifyWordPress (WooCommerce)
Hosting & SecurityFully managed. Hosting, SSL, PCI compliance, security patches, and DDoS protection all included. Zero maintenance required from you.Self-managed or managed hosting ($30-$300/month). You are responsible for security patches, SSL, backups, and PCI compliance. Vulnerability risk increases with every plugin.
CheckoutOptimized checkout with Shop Pay (highest-converting checkout on the internet), express payments, and Checkout Extensibility. Conversion-optimized by default.Checkout quality depends on your theme and plugins. No native express checkout equivalent to Shop Pay. Cart abandonment rates typically higher.
Total Cost (Year 1)$468/year (plan) + payment processing + any apps. Predictable. No developer maintenance costs for the platform itself.Free software + $100-$500/year hosting + $200-$1000/year plugins + $2,000-$10,000/year developer maintenance. Unpredictable. Hidden costs compound.
CustomizationHighly customizable within Shopify ecosystem. Liquid templating, Checkout Extensibility, custom apps, and headless options. Some limitations vs. raw WordPress flexibility.Unlimited customization. Full code access, any plugin, any integration. If you can code it (or pay someone to), WordPress can do it.
Plugin/App Ecosystem8,000+ vetted apps. Quality-controlled app store. Apps designed specifically for eCommerce. Conflicts are rare.60,000+ plugins. More quantity but less quality control. Plugin conflicts are common and can break your store. Security vulnerabilities from unmaintained plugins.
ScalabilityScales automatically. From $1K/month to $10M/month without server migrations, caching configurations, or infrastructure management.Requires infrastructure scaling: better hosting, caching layers, CDN configuration, database optimization. Each growth stage needs technical attention.
Content/BloggingBasic blogging functionality. Adequate for eCommerce content marketing. Not as powerful as WordPress for content-heavy sites.Best-in-class content management. WordPress was built for publishing. If content is 50%+ of your strategy, WordPress excels here.

Our recommendation

For selling products online: Shopify. The total cost of ownership is lower, the commerce features are better, and you spend time selling instead of maintaining infrastructure.

For content-heavy businesses where the blog is the primary revenue driver and eCommerce is secondary (media sites, publications, complex membership sites): WordPress can still make sense. But if products are your business, Shopify removes friction that WordPress adds.

Pick Shopify if...

Pick Shopify if you sell products and want to focus on marketing and growing revenue instead of managing infrastructure. Best for brands that want reliable, scalable eCommerce without a dedicated technical team.

Pick WordPress (WooCommerce) if...

Pick WordPress if you need extreme customization that Shopify cannot provide, if your site is primarily content-driven with eCommerce secondary, or if you have a dedicated developer maintaining the platform full-time.
